Three girls killed in the stabbing in Southport have been named as six-year-old Bebe King, seven-year-old Elsie Dot Stancombe and Alice Dasilva Aguiar, nine.
They died after being stabbed at a Taylor Swift-themed dance party at a property on Hart Street in Southport at around 11.50pm on Monday, July 29.
Eight other children suffered stab wounds sustained during the attack - with five of them in a critical condition. Two adults are also in a critical condition after being injured and 'bravely' trying to save the children during the horror incident.
